01 Mentorship Program (MP)
Mentorship Process
- Transparent Selection: Teams view detailed mentor profiles to assess backgrounds, resources and project interests.
- Mentor Showcase: Teams engage with potential mentors upfront to learn their mentoring styles.
- Mutual Matching: A double-blind preference system lets teams and mentors rank choices, with Dii coordinating optimal matches.
- Formal Commitment: Matched pairs sign an engagement agreement, requiring at least two monthly in-depth sessions and clear milestone planning.
Core Value & Partnership
- Practical Support: Mentors provide concrete help including business plan polishing, user interview design and industry network referrals.
- Long-Term Collaboration: Dii offers a future equity incentive framework. If projects commercialize, teams may negotiate advisory shares and formal commercial arrangements with mentors to build sustainable, success-aligned partnerships.

Dii Acceleration Camp (DAC)
The mandatory Dii Acceleration Camp (DAC) is a tech-driven sprint program that enables Dachuang teams to fast-track idea-to-MVP development. With mentor guidance, peer feedback, prototyping and iterative testing, it focuses on practical execution and early validation to refine projects, enhance team capabilities, and prepare them for future reviews and external opportunities.
